Trivia about the song I've Got A Crush On You by Linda Ronstadt

When was the song “I've Got A Crush On You” released by Linda Ronstadt?
The song I've Got A Crush On You was released in 1983, on the album “What's New”.
Who composed the song “I've Got A Crush On You” by Linda Ronstadt?
The song “I've Got A Crush On You” by Linda Ronstadt was composed by George Gershwin and Ira Gershwin.
